Expert AI · Mechanic's Insight
The 2014 Audi A8 demonstrates stable roadworthiness based on its most recent MOT result, which passed on 2025-04-25 at 87,017 miles with no defects recorded. The prior three tests from 2024 and 2023 also passed without issues, indicating consistent maintenance. However, a failed test on 2023-04-04 at the same mileage as a subsequent passing test raises ambiguity. This discrepancy suggests potential data inconsistency, though the latest valid result confirms the vehicle meets current standards. No recurring mechanical or structural faults are evident in the recorded history. The vehicle’s mileage of 87,017 miles over 12 years aligns with typical usage, averaging 7,251 miles annually. The progression from 73,714 miles in 2022 to 87,017 miles in 2025 shows steady, predictable growth without abrupt spikes. Gaps between tests are within standard intervals, and no excessive wear on consumables like tyres or brakes is indicated. The absence of advisories or failures in recent tests suggests the previous owner maintained the car to acceptable levels, though the 2023 failed entry warrants scrutiny for potential overlooked issues. A buyer should verify the vehicle’s suspension components, particularly coil springs and bushes, as these often degrade over time in older sedans. Inspecting brake discs and calipers for corrosion or uneven wear is also advisable, given the age of the model. While no structural rust or emissions issues are flagged in the MOT records, a physical inspection of the underbody and exhaust system would confirm the absence of hidden damage. The lack of recurring defects in recent tests supports the car’s reliability, but thorough checks on high-mileage components remain prudent.
